Hot? It's not hot. You want hot, wait until it's 105 like it's been some times. 100+ for 3 weeks in a row is when things really start to dry out. (Think - "last year".)
April and, especially, May are usually rainy. Then, about the 2nd week of June it quits and won't start again until late September, unless we get some tropical stuff blow through.
